Athletic Bilbao vs Girona FC – 26/02/2023

Bilbao Set to Beat Girona in La Liga This Weekend

Athletic Bilbao and Girona are set to meet this weekend at San Mames with the home side looking for a swift return to the win column after Girona’s stunning win last weekend saw them score the most goals in a game for them this campaign.

Girona stunned Almeria in a 6-2 home victory last weekend. It saw the club net four goals in the first half alone, as they only let in their two goals late on in the second half.

Valentin Castellanos, Viktor Tyshankov, Javi Hernandez and Rodrigo Riquelme all scored a goal each that day for Girona in the first half, before Ivan Martin and Christhian Stuani scored a goal each in the second 45.

Michel’s men did lose to Cadiz just before this and Barcelona not long before that, as they also beat Valencia 1-0 at home. It now means two wins and two losses in the past four games, as the club eye up a spot in the top half of the table.

Girona head into this game with now seven wins on the board and nine losses, with them drawing six times in the game as well.

What’s more, Girona have let in 33 goals and scored the game amount now, as they sit behind Osasuna in 10th by just three points. In fact, Rayo Vallecano in sixth are only seven above them.

As for Bilbao, they come into this game having moved back to losing ways in a 1-0 loss to Atletico Madrid. The club did, however, edge past Valencia at the Mestalla two weeks back, as they also smashed Cadiz 4-1.

Attention for Ernesto Valverde’s side is turning towards the Copa del Rey first leg semi-final next Wednesday, with his men set to meet with Osasuna away from home before the second leg return fixture at San Mames.

Bilbao are sitting seventh in the league still as a result of their recent form, but they are just two behind Vallecano in sixth. Moreover, they’ve won the same amount as the Madrid side, but lost two more games with eight defeats in total in La Liga.

The most impressive feat so far for Bilbao has been their goals scored, as they have lacked in this department for many years. So far, Valverde’s side have netted 31 times – this is the same as Atletico Madrid and one less than Real Sociedad in third.

Forebet predicts a Bilbao win and over 2.5 goals in the game.
